Тест: Модуль 10. Система аутентификации PAM и управление правами SUDO

Пожалуйста, ответьте на несколько вопросов, чтобы закрепить полученные знания. Правильные ответы для самопроверки вы сможете найти в конце списка. Обратите внимание, что у некоторых вопросов может быть несколько верных вариантов ответов.

Вопросы

Вопрос 1. Какая из следующих команд позволяет вам временно получить права суперпользователя без переключения в сессию root?

  1. Команда su

  2. Команда sudo

  3. Команда elevate

  4. Команда runas

Вопрос 2. Какой файл конфигурации из нижеперечисленных используется для настройки правил утилиты sudo?

  1. Файл /etc/sudorules

  2. Файл /etc/sudo.conf

  3. Файл /etc/sudoers

  4. Файл /etc/sudo/rules.conf

Вопрос 3. Какой пользователь обычно указывается в команде su для переключения на суперпользователя (выберите все варианты)?

  1. Пользователь -

  2. Пользователь superuser

  3. Пользователь admin

  4. Пользователь root

Вопрос 4. Какой из следующих ключей команды sudo позволяет выполнить команду с правами другого пользователя?

  1. Ключ -s

  2. Ключ -u

  3. Ключ -g

  4. Ключ -p

Вопрос 5. Что делает команда sudo -l?

  1. Переключает пользователя на root

  2. Отображает список доступных команд для текущего пользователя

  3. Устанавливает новый пароль суперпользователя

  4. Завершает сеанс суперпользователя

Вопрос 6. Какая строка должна быть в файле /etc/sudoers, чтобы пользователь alice могла выполнять команды через утилиту sudo без ввода пароля?

  1. Строка alice ALL*(ALL) NOPASSWD: ALL

  2. Строка alice ALL*ALL sudo

  3. Строка alice NOPASSWD: ALL*(ALL)

  4. Строка NOPASSWD: ALL alice*(ALL)

Вопрос 7. Какая команда позволяет изменить текстовый редактор по умолчанию, используемый при редактировании файла sudoers через visudo?

  1. Команда sudo seteditor

  2. Команда sudoedit -e

  3. Команда sudo update-alternatives --config editor

  4. Команда visudo --set-editor

Вопрос 8. Какой модуль PAM обеспечивает базовую аутентификацию по паролю?

  1. Модуль pam_secure

  2. Модуль pam_unix

  3. Модуль pam_authenticate

  4. Модуль pam_basic_auth

Вопрос 9. Для чего используется модуль pam_limits?

  1. Для установки ограничений на ресурсы, доступные пользователю

  2. Для управления правами доступа к сети

  3. Для обработки входящих сетевых запросов

  4. Для создания резервных копий конфигурационных файлов

Вопрос 10. Какая основная функция PAM в Linux?

  1. Обеспечение совместимости аутентификации с Windows

  2. Создание резервных копий файлов аутентификации

  3. Обеспечение модульности и переносимости аутентификации

  4. Защита от вирусов и вредоносных программ